INTERNAL MEMO — Finance Team Only

Re: Term Sheet from Caldrey Systems

Caldrey's revised term sheet arrived Tuesday. Key points: a three-year supply commitment, volume rebates tiered at 8% and 12%, and an exclusivity clause covering the Velmora product line. Lena Harwick has flagged the exclusivity language as potentially restrictive given our pipeline with other partners. Please model cash impact under both tiers before Friday's review. Our position going into negotiations is noted below.

board note of kahag-baguf: The finance team signed off on a budget of $419.2 million for Project Gorvan.

### Gaugelet sidecar 3.2.0 — changed defaults

Flush interval shortened, per-pod cardinality cap lowered, and histogram buckets now align with the Dunmore dashboard presets. Existing overrides are preserved; unset values pick up the new defaults on restart. If pods OOM after upgrade, check the cap first. New default configuration follows.

config for hawip-bahop:
[fendor]
host = fendor.paliqworks.corp
user = fendor_svc
database = fendor_prod

Future maintainer, hello! If the `inkmill-render` service account gets locked (usually after the markdown sanitizer loops on a malformed table and hammers the auth endpoint), rendering silently falls back to raw text and nobody notices for days. Check the `inkmill_fallback_total` counter first. To recover: pause the render queue, clear the lockout via `inkmill-admin unlock --svc render`, then resume. The unlock command is interactive and won't accept piped input. When it asks, type the recovery passphrase exactly as written below.

vault phrase of fafop-hahop = ralys-kasion-normir-belix-silys-fendor